Decoding 108511101082107210881072107510911072: A Comprehensive Guide

by Admin 69 views
Decoding 108511101082107210881072107510911072: A Comprehensive Guide

Hey guys! Ever stumble upon a string of numbers that looks like a secret code? Well, you're not alone. We're diving deep into the fascinating world of character encoding, specifically looking at the number sequence 108511101082107210881072107510911072. Don't worry, it's not as complex as it seems! Think of it like a secret language, and we're here to learn how to crack it. This comprehensive guide will walk you through what this number sequence means, how it relates to text, and why understanding it can be super useful in various fields. Ready to become a codebreaker? Let's get started!

Understanding Character Encoding

So, what exactly is character encoding? Imagine your computer doesn't understand words like "hello" or "world." It only speaks in numbers. Character encoding is the bridge that translates human-readable characters into the numerical language computers understand. There are several different encoding schemes, each using a unique set of numbers to represent characters. Some common examples include ASCII, Unicode, and UTF-8. 108511101082107210881072107510911072, specifically, is a sequence that, when properly decoded, reveals a text. The most common type of character encoding that you'll see on the internet is UTF-8. Basically, UTF-8 assigns unique numerical values to each character. These values are used to store and transmit text digitally. Without character encoding, your computer wouldn’t be able to display the words you're reading right now, or the content of your favorite applications and games. Think of it as a secret decoder ring that your computer uses to understand what's being typed, saved, and displayed. The beauty of character encoding lies in its ability to standardize how different systems communicate. This allows for seamless text exchange across various platforms and applications. The system ensures that the same sequence of numbers will always represent the same character. Understanding character encoding is fundamental to working with text data, especially when dealing with international languages or specialized symbols. Character encoding makes it possible for you to type in English, or Chinese, and have it display and be understood by other systems, applications, and different languages.

The Role of Unicode and UTF-8

Let’s dive a little deeper into two key players: Unicode and UTF-8. Unicode is a comprehensive standard that assigns a unique number, a code point, to every character. This covers a vast array of characters, from the letters of the alphabet to emojis and symbols. This massive library of characters ensures that virtually any character from any language can be represented digitally. Unicode is the blueprint, the master list. The numbers in our mysterious sequence relate directly to the Unicode standard. On the other hand, UTF-8 is an encoding scheme that implements Unicode. Think of it as the delivery method for the characters defined by Unicode. UTF-8 uses variable-width encoding, meaning it uses different numbers of bytes to represent characters. This flexibility is what makes it so efficient and widely used. It's like having a postal service (UTF-8) that delivers packages (characters) based on a universal address system (Unicode). UTF-8 is super efficient because it uses the fewest possible bytes for each character, saving space and improving speed. It’s also backwards-compatible with ASCII, which is a big plus. The way UTF-8 works is that each Unicode code point is translated into a sequence of one to four bytes. This allows for a balance between efficiency and the ability to represent a wide range of characters. This is the reason why it’s the most dominant encoding on the internet. UTF-8's adaptability is crucial for the web, where diverse languages and character sets are common. Together, Unicode and UTF-8 work in harmony to make sure that text is displayed correctly everywhere, no matter the device or operating system. They're like the dynamic duo of the digital world, ensuring smooth communication across the globe.

How to Decode the Number Sequence

Okay, now the fun part! Let's decode 108511101082107210881072107510911072. This numerical sequence represents a series of Unicode code points. Each number corresponds to a specific character. The key to unlocking this code is to know the relationship between numbers and the characters they represent. We'll use a handy online tool or a programming language to reveal the hidden message. The process involves splitting the number sequence into individual code points. Then, we use a character encoding tool or a function to convert each code point into its corresponding character. This will give us the decoded text. It’s like using a dictionary where the numbers are the words and the letters are the definitions. The actual decoding process is pretty straightforward. You’ll want to divide the sequence into chunks. Depending on the encoding, you'll divide the number sequences into smaller units, the individual code points. Next, use a decoder tool or programming language to convert the code points into characters. There are many online tools available that take your number and convert it into text. These tools are the translator, and they'll help make sure you have the correct encoding format, which is very important. After you decode, it will finally give you the answer! It's that easy. For more complex sequences, you might need to use a more advanced decoding method. Decoding the number sequence reveals more than just a string of characters; it provides insight into how computers store and process text. This knowledge is especially useful when working with data from different sources or dealing with text-related errors. This decoding process is fun for all ages and skillsets.

Decoding the Mystery Message: 108511101082107210881072107510911072

Alright, guys, let’s get to the juicy part – revealing the secret message hidden within 108511101082107210881072107510911072! When we decode this number sequence using UTF-8, we discover the text "Ha**rraka", which is a transliteration of a name. It is similar to the name Haraka. Pretty cool, right? The sequence, when processed through a character encoding tool, translates each number into its corresponding character. This is a common method for encoding personal names, which could be part of a larger security measure for users. You might be wondering what the actual use of encoding personal names is. Well, it's used for data privacy and security, as a simple form of obfuscation, and for representing text in a way that is compatible across various systems. Now, let’s look at the breakdown. The decoding process involves identifying the numerical value for each character. When we feed this into a decoder, we can find out the meaning of the number. The numbers are converted into its equivalent alphanumeric characters. Each chunk of the number sequence represents a letter. By using the UTF-8 encoding scheme, each number maps to a specific Unicode character. This simple, yet effective method is common in various forms of information representation. This is more of a fun puzzle rather than a high-level technology, but it’s a good way to see how encoding works.

Practical Applications and Examples

Where do you see character encoding in action? Everywhere! It’s fundamental to how we communicate through digital text. Here's a look at some practical applications and examples:

  • Web Development: UTF-8 ensures that websites can display text in multiple languages without any problems. When you see text on a website, it's UTF-8 at work, making sure everything appears as it should, no matter what language you are using.
  • Database Management: Databases use character encoding to store and retrieve text data correctly. Without proper encoding, characters can become corrupted, resulting in gibberish. Encoding is also used to preserve the integrity of data in databases.
  • File Formats: Different file formats like .txt, .csv, and .json rely on character encoding to store text data. When you open a text file, your operating system is using an encoding scheme to read the characters. These encodings help to ensure that the text is properly displayed.
  • Software Development: Programmers use character encoding to handle text input, output, and processing in their code. Developers will often specify the encoding type to be used in reading or writing text data to avoid encoding errors and ensure that the program can correctly interpret and manipulate the text.

These examples show that character encoding is essential for the smooth operation of digital systems. It's the backbone of digital communication, making sure that text is displayed as intended and that data remains accurate. Understanding the significance of encoding can help troubleshoot common text-related issues and ensure that data is correctly handled.

Troubleshooting Common Encoding Issues

Dealing with character encoding issues can be frustrating, but thankfully, there are ways to fix them. Here are some common problems and how to solve them:

  • Mojibake: This is when your text appears as a series of incorrect characters. It usually happens when the wrong encoding is used to view a text file. The solution is to identify the correct encoding (usually UTF-8) and change your text editor or application's settings to use it.
  • Inconsistent Data: Mixing different encoding types within the same file or database can lead to problems. The solution is to standardize on a single encoding type (like UTF-8) across your entire system. Convert any data that's not using the correct encoding.
  • Special Characters Not Displaying Correctly: If you see question marks or other symbols where special characters (like accented letters or symbols) should be, the encoding may not support those characters. The solution is to use an encoding that supports the characters you need, like UTF-8.
  • Encoding Errors in Code: If you're a developer, you might encounter encoding errors in your code. Make sure that your code is specifying the correct encoding for any text it reads or writes. This includes specifying the encoding in your programming language’s file input/output functions.

Tools and Resources for Decoding and Encoding

There are tons of great tools and resources out there to help you with character encoding and decoding. Here are a few to get you started:

  • Online Character Encoders/Decoders: Use online tools for quick conversions. They are user-friendly, and perfect for when you need to decode a sequence fast. Some popular options include free online tools, like the UTF-8 decoder, which can handle multiple encodings. These are useful for quick checks and converting small text chunks.
  • Programming Languages: Programming languages like Python, JavaScript, and others have built-in functions and libraries to handle character encoding. These enable you to write custom scripts to decode and encode text programmatically. If you need more complex encoding handling, programming languages will do the trick.
  • Text Editors: Many text editors (like Notepad++, Sublime Text, VS Code) let you specify the encoding when opening or saving files. This lets you manually set and change the encoding. Text editors allow you to identify and correct any encoding problems.
  • Character Maps: Operating systems usually include character map tools that let you view and copy characters. The tools let you browse available characters based on the selected encoding and copy them to your clipboard. This is great when you need to find a character by name, or a specific Unicode value.
  • Online Documentation: Websites and documentation provide detailed information about character encoding standards, supported characters, and implementation guidelines. These are great for deep dives, and learning about the different encodings.

Conclusion: The Importance of Understanding the Code

There you have it, guys! We've journeyed through the world of character encoding and the mystery of 108511101082107210881072107510911072. While it might seem complex at first, character encoding is a fundamental part of how computers understand and display text. Decoding the number sequence reveals a simple but important aspect of digital communication. This knowledge is important, whether you're a web developer, a data scientist, or just someone who's curious about how technology works. Being able to decode and understand the encoding will help you deal with the common issues, ensuring that your text appears correctly and remains consistent across all platforms and applications. The next time you see a string of numbers that seems like a secret code, remember what you've learned. You’ll be able to decode it with confidence! Keep exploring, keep learning, and happy coding!